## Build Provenance: Catalogue Import Service

The Thornquist catalogue importer for the Ashbury Public Collections is built from the sealed pipeline only; ad-hoc builds must never reach production, as import mappings are generated at compile time and drift silently otherwise. Future maintainers should verify every deployed artifact against the provenance ledger before approving a release. The artifact currently serving imports carries the token shown on the next line.

build token for yaguf-yadug: htk6_2ede56

# Break-Glass Access: Sweepwright

Sweepwright, our orphaned-resource sweeper, deletes unattached volumes and stale snapshots nightly across the Corvane clusters. If it misfires and quarantines live resources, normal operator roles cannot restore them; restoration requires the break-glass account. Use this only after paging the infra lead and logging intent in the runbook. The break-glass session is unlocked with the recovery passphrase, recorded below for the weekly sync record.

vault phrase of yaguf-hahaf = druath-holix

Uploads to Glyphport pass through the charset sniffer before parsing. It checks BOMs first, then runs statistical detection, then falls back to `FALLBACK_ENCODING` (default `utf-8`). Set `DETECTION_CONFIDENCE=0.8`; lower values cause mislabeled Latin-1 files, higher values cause excessive fallbacks. Never force an encoding per-tenant without filing a ticket. Detection telemetry ships to the Corvane metrics sink, which is authenticated. Your local env file therefore needs the sink's access credential on the line that follows.

secret setting of tajof-bahif: COURIER_KEY3=65d